Partition regularity for systems of diagonal equations

Jonathan Chapman

Research output: Contribution to journalArticlepeer-review

Abstract

We consider systems of n diagonal equations in kth powers. Our main result shows that if the coefficient matrix of such a system is sufficiently non-singular, then the system is partition regular if and only if it satisfies Rado's columns condition. Furthermore, if the system also admits constant solutions, then we prove that the system has non-trivial solutions over every set of integers of positive upper density.
